Labyrinthite Mineral Data

General Labyrinthite Information

Help on Chemical  Formula: Chemical Formula: (Na,K,Sr)35Ca12Fe3Zr6TiSi51O144(O,OH,H2O)9Cl3
Help on Composition: Composition: Molecular Weight = 6,434.85 gm
   Potassium   6.38 %  K     7.69 % K2O
   Sodium      7.50 %  Na   10.11 % Na2O
   Strontium   4.77 %  Sr    5.64 % SrO
   Calcium     7.47 %  Ca   10.46 % CaO
   Zirconium   8.51 %  Zr   11.49 % ZrO2
   Titanium    0.74 %  Ti    1.24 % TiO2
   Iron        2.60 %  Fe    3.35 % FeO
   Silicon    22.26 %  Si   47.62 % SiO2
   Hydrogen    0.07 %  H     0.63 % H2O
   Chlorine    1.65 %  Cl    1.65 % Cl
                -   %  Cl   -0.37 % -O=Cl2
   Oxygen     38.04 %  O
             ______        ______ 
             100.00 %       99.50 % = TOTAL OXIDE
Help on Empirical Formula: Empirical Formula: Na21K10.5Sr3.5Ca12Fe2+3Zr6TiSi51O144O5.4(OH)2.7(H2O)0.9Cl3
Help on Environment: Environment: Eudialyte group; structure determined

Labyrinthite Crystallography

Help on Axial Ratios: Axial Ratios: a:c = 1:4.26525
Help on Cell Dimensions: Cell Dimensions: a = 14.239, c = 60.733, Z = 3; V = 10,663.86 Den(Calc)= 3.01
Help on Crystal System: Crystal System: Trigonal - Ditrigonal PyramidalH-M Symbol (3m) Space Group: R 3m
Help on X Ray Diffraction: X Ray Diffraction: By Intensity(I/Io): 2.977(1), 2.853(0.88), 4.32(0.68),3.23(0.44), 3.55(0.39), 3.049(0.36), 5.7(0.34), 6.45(0.33),
 

Physical Properties of Labyrinthite

Help on Color: Color: Pink.
Help on Diaphaniety: Diaphaniety: Transparent
Help on Luster: Luster: Vitreous (Glassy)
 

Optical Properties of Labyrinthite

Help on Gladstone-Dale: Gladstone-Dale: CI calc= 0.035 (Excellent) - where the CI = (1-KPDcalc/KC)
KPDcalc= 0.199,KC= 0.2062
Help on Optical Data: Optical Data: Uniaxial (+), w=1.597, e=1.601, bire=0.0040.
